What we find

The four problems we are usually called in about

Recognisable? Each one has a root cause in process or data design rather than in software capability.

01

The student record is fragmented

Admissions, academics, fees and alumni each hold a partial record, so the lifecycle view has to be assembled by hand.

02

Fee collection is reactive

Outstanding balances are chased from a spreadsheet, and reconciliation with the bank lags by weeks.

03

Campus IT is inconsistent

Accounts, devices and access differ by department, making onboarding, offboarding and security uneven.

04

Reporting to the board is manual

Enrolment, utilisation and financial reporting are rebuilt each cycle, so trends are noticed a term late.

How we fix it

What we actually configure for education

Not a capability list — the five specific design decisions that make the difference in this sector.

  • One student master across admissions, academics, fees and alumni
  • Fee scheduling, instalments, concession rules and automated bank reconciliation
  • Microsoft 365 for Education tenancy with governed identity and device management
  • Staff HR, attendance and payroll connected to the general ledger
  • Enrolment, retention and financial dashboards from one semantic model
